Transaction f45e8963724abbff1a694fc94193bdee4611ffc4a1877e4fcab81c69ba91e301

1 Input
1 Outputs
  • f45e8963724abbff1a694fc94193bdee4611ffc4a1877e4fcab81c69ba91e301:0
  • value  329697
    address  18kwNXiyrMTMZqu1WzkUzZh6j5H2hUbWLD